Family attractions are everywhere in the city and suburbs. Seattle Center has a children's museum and interactive science center, Imax theater and several buildings with hands on exhibits. Around Green Lake in the center of Seattle visitors can roller blade, ride a bicycle or jog. Nearby at the University of Washington, which sits on tranquil Lake Washington, is a beautiful arboretum. There are parks everywhere.
Seattle hosts several festivals each year. Among the most popular with all members of the family are: Bumbershoot Arts Festival featuring artists and performers from around the world which is held toward the end of summer around the time of Labor Day; and the summer food festival called Bite of Seattle which offers samplings of the best of over 50 restaurants.
Seattle Downtown Luxury Hotels
The Seattle Downtown area encompasses all of the most popular tourist attractions in the city and is easily walkable by foot. Sub-neighborhoods include the popular Pioneer Square and the Central Waterfront and the city's best luxury hotels can be found through this area. International luxury brands including the Fairmont, the Four Seasons and the Pan Pacific are located here as are some excellent five star boutique options including the Alexis Seattle and the Hotel 1000.
Seattle Airport Hotels (SEA)
Seattle-Tacoma International Airport (SEA) is located 11 miles away from downtown Seattle and although there are several airport hotels connected to the terminals it is close enough to offer very easy access to all of Seattle's finest luxury hotels
